1. Why is Earth an example of a system?

Biology
1 answer:
AURORKA [14]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

The earth can be said to be a system because each component inside it interacts so that it creates a very large number of collectivities. Components in the earth are incorporated into a Geosphere, namely a layer on the surface or under the surface of the earth that has a direct and indirect influence on the survival of creatures

What is photosynthesis​
Katarina [22]
  • Photosynthesis is a process used by plants .
  • In this process plants use Carbon Dioxide,Water and sunlight and produces Carbohydrates(Glucose) and Oxygen
  • It happens in chloroplasts of leaves

\boxed{\sf CO_2+H_2O+Sunlight\longrightarrow C_6H_{12}O_6+O_2}

Can you identify the steps in the scientific method that correspond to hunt's experiments?
Sphinxa [80]

The team of Hunt had designed an experiment to test the hypothesis of the effect of BPA on mice. The daily doses of BPA was administered into the female groups of mice for 3, 5 and 7 days and then the genetic abnormalities which occured during meiosis, chromosome division or egg formation were studied.

The steps followed in this experiment in order are as follows:

  • Observation- The mice eggs in plastic cages when washed using harsh soap showed problems during the cell division stage which caused genetic abnormalities.
  • Question- If the bisphenol A from the plastic affected mice in the damaged cages.
  • Hypothesis- If the frequency of the genetic abnormality was affected by the exposure to bisphenol A.
  • Prediction- The level of exposure of mice to bisphenol A was proportional to the increase in genetic abnormalities.
